#a720be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a720be is composed of 65.5% red, 12.5%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.1% cyan, 83.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 291.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.2% and a lightness of 43.5%. #a720be color hex could be obtained by blending #ff40ff with #4f007d.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#a720be

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050105 is the darkest color, while #fcf4f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#a720be

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716d71 is the less saturated color, while #b906d8 is the most saturated one.
